Study of 24Mg(d(pol),p)25Mg with polarized deuterons

Description

Angular distributions of the vector analyzing power and the absolute cross section were measured for 24Mg(d(pol),p)25Mg at nine energies between 10 and 12 MeV and energy averaged angular distributions were obtained. Excitation functions of the cross section from about 8 to 13 MeV were measured for the first five excited states in 25Mg at three backward scattering angles thetasub(lab) = 1050, 1380 and 1600. A statistical analysis of the observed fluctuations was employed to separate the direct and the compound nuclear contribution. These results allowed the absolute normalization of Hauser-Feshbach calculations and a quantitative estimate of compound nuclear effects on cross section and vector analyzing power. The energy averaged angular distributions of the first four stripping states in the residual nucleus are compared with DWBA calculations. The transition to 7/2+ state at Esub(x) = 1.61 MeV is found to proceed almost entirely by a compound nuclear mechanism. Spins J, parities π and spectroscopic factors C2Ssub(lj) of six higher excited states were determined. (Auth.)
